      My Prony brake dyno is a modern equivalent of the concept. Its hard to explain in words how it works, mostly because I use a complex bearing arrangement to float the torque arm. Hopefully soon I will do another dyno video and I will show how the system works. Basically the same thing can be built using bigger parts, Mine just so happens to be extremely compact and has a lower spinning mass. If you look at my charts, the low mass shows up as spikes in the data.

    1.57. The peal horsepower and peak torque are at different rpms. This is almost always the case, except in some nitrous applications. Torque is higher on low-revving engines and horsepower is higher on high revving engines.
    9.7 ft/lbs is absolutely a believable claim on a 6.5hp engine. Torque always falls off after peak. Performance engines try to minimize the drop-off as rpms climb. That helps build higher horsepower as revs increase. If it maintained 9.7 ft/lbs at peak rpm, you showed yourself that it would make higher than 6.5hp.
